Ingredient Information
Lamb meat (45%), Lamb Liver (45%), Lamb Organ (10%)
467.08 Kcal/ 100g
| Crude Protein | 12.0% min |
|---|---|
| Crude Fat | 40.0% min |
| Crude Fiber | 6% max |
| Moisture | 10% max |

What are Nature's Feast Cat Treats? Nature's Feast Cat Treats are 100% natural, human-grade treats crafted specifically for cats. They are gluten- and grain-free, with no wheat, corn, soy, or artificial additives. The treats come in six delicious variants: Goat Meat, Goat Liver, Chicken Breast, Fish, Lamb, and Chicken Liver.
What makes Nature's Feast Cat Treats different from other cat treats? Nature's Feast treats are made with only the highest quality, human-grade ingredients. They contain no fillers, artificial additives, or preservatives, ensuring your cat receives a healthy and natural snack.
What are the available variants of Nature's Feast Cat Treats? The treats are available in six delicious options: Goat Meat, Goat Liver, Chicken Breast, Fish, Lamb, Chicken Liver. Each variant is packed with protein and essential nutrients to support your cat's overall health.
Are these treats suitable for cats with food sensitivities? Yes, these treats are free from common allergens like wheat, corn, and soy, making them an excellent choice for cats with food sensitivities or allergies.
What are the nutritional benefits of these treats? Nature's Feast Cat Treats are high in protein, which supports muscle health and energy. They are also rich in essential vitamins and minerals like taurine, which is vital for your cat's vision, heart health, and overall well-being.
Are these treats suitable for kittens? Yes, Nature's Feast Cat Treats are suitable for kittens as well as adult and senior cats. For kittens, start with small portions to ensure they can easily digest the treats.
How often can I give these treats to my cat? These treats are designed to be a supplement to your cat's regular diet. You can offer them as a reward or snack, but moderation is key. Follow the recommended serving size based on your cat's age, weight and activity level.
Are these treats single-ingredient? Yes, most of the treats are made with single, high-quality ingredients like goat meat or chicken breast. This ensures they are pure, simple, and nutritious for your cat.
How should I store Nature's Feast Cat Treats? Store the treats in a cool, dry place, away from direct sunlight. Once opened, reseal the package tightly or store the treats in an airtight container to maintain freshness.
Do these treats contain any artificial preservatives or flavors? No, these treats are completely free from artificial preservatives, flavors, and colors. They are 100% natural and minimally processed.
Why is it important that these treats are human-grade? Human-grade treats are made with ingredients that meet the same safety and quality standards as food for humans. This ensures your cat gets the highest quality and safest treats.
Can these treats replace my cat's regular food? No, these treats are designed to complement your cat's regular diet, not replace it. They should be given as an occasional snack or reward.
Can these treats be used for training purposes? Yes! Nature's Feast Cat Treats are perfect for rewarding your cat during training sessions or encouraging positive behavior.
Are these treats suitable for cats with sensitive digestion? Yes, the treats are made with natural, simple ingredients and are free from grains, gluten, and fillers, making them gentle on sensitive stomachs.
Are these treats sustainably sourced? Nature's Feast prioritizes ethical and sustainable sourcing to ensure high-quality ingredients while minimizing the environmental impact.
How do I choose the right variant for my cat? You can experiment with different variants to see which one your cat prefers. If your cat has specific dietary needs or allergies, consult your veterinarian for advice.
